The verdict

2564 Hyattsville runs at 125% of its industry's injury rate - more dangerous than the typical Home Centers workplace, earning a grade D.

2564 Hyattsville safety composite

2564 Hyattsville scores strongest on dart rate (safer than 72% of same-industry peers) and weakest on fatalities (safer than 50%), blended into one 0-100 breakdown against same-industry peers. A missing measure drops out and redistributes its weight rather than deflating the score. This is a per-dimension breakdown, distinct from the single letter grade above it (which weights TCR alone against the BLS industry benchmark).

2564 Hyattsville injury rate improved

2564 Hyattsville's TCR fell 3.3 from 7.0 in 2022 to 3.7 in 2024. Peak filing year was 2022 at 7.0 TCR. In 2024, DART was 0.35×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

Data Source: OSHA Injury Tracking Application (ITA), mandatory establishment-level injury/illness reports. Grades compare employer Total Case Rate (TCR) to BLS IIF industry benchmarks. Data covers years reported by this establishment: 2024, 2023, 2022. This is publicly available government data - not a legal determination of workplace conditions.
